The SADC Heads of State and Government conference will take place in the resort town of Victoria Falls on August 17 and 18 where President Robert Mugabe will take over the regional bloc chair from Malawi.
The CSO briefing, according to a statement, “will highlight the human rights concerns that SADC should be addressing in the following key member states: Angola, Malawi, Swaziland, Zambia and Zimbabwe.”
Keynote speakers include Deprose Muchena, the AI director for southern Africa, Dzimbahwe Chimbga, ZLHR projects manager and Tiseke Kasambala, HRW director for the region.
A broader grouping of local CSOs is heading for Bulawayo where it will discuss the summit and seek to engage southern African leaders.
